How to grow Chinese evergreen in winter

1. Maintain temperature

When caring for Chinese evergreen in winter, the most important factor is to maintain a good temperature and make sure the plant does not get frostbite. Because the temperature in the growing environment in northern regions is relatively low, it is necessary to move it indoors to keep it warm and keep the temperature above 10 degrees Celsius. Generally, this requirement can be met if there is heating in the home. The temperature in the southern region is a bit higher, so it can be grown directly outdoors, but you must take measures to keep out the cold. You can put a plastic bag on the plant. Although it is kept indoors, be careful not to place it near a window in winter.

2. Plenty of Sunlight

Although Chinese evergreen is afraid of exposure to the sun, the intensity of sunlight in winter is relatively low and will not cause harm to the plant, so it can be kept in a bright place.

3. Reduce watering

The growth rate of Chinese evergreen is very slow in winter and it does not need too much water during its growth. If water accumulates, it will cause root rot and affect the growth of the entire plant. Keep the soil in the pot dry in winter, and water only after the soil becomes dry.

4. Stop fertilizing

The growth rate is very slow in winter and no fertilizer is needed, especially when the growth temperature is relatively low, you must not apply fertilizer.

5. Spray water appropriately

The air is relatively dry in winter, so you can spray water around the plants and wipe the leaves with a wet cloth to keep them clean, which can also promote growth.
